Title: Group of ten volumes on golf, including a few signed by their author
Author: **
Description: Includes: Jones, Robert Trent. Golf Course Architecture. 39 pp. In original cream wrappers, which have been laminated, library call number in ink on spine. Wrappers detached from text block. [Thompson & Jones, c.1938]. * Jones, Robert Tyre (Bobby), Jr. Golf is my Game. Cloth, dj. Doubleday, 1960. * Pace, Lee. The Creed of the Amateur. Signed by author on half title. Cloth. [Pinehurst, 2008]. * Keeler, O.B. and Grantland Rice. The Bobby Jones Story. Cloth, dj (yellowed). 2nd printing. Tupper & Love, [1953]. * McAllister, Evelyn Ditton. Golf for Beginners: A Golfing Handbook. Wrappers. Inscribed by author on title page. Florida Graphic Printing Co., [1969]. * Gould, David. The Golfer's Code: A Guide to a Proper and Civilized Golf Game. Cloth, dj. Signed by author on title page. Fairchild, [1993]. * Corcoran, Fred. Unplayable Lies. Cloth, dj. Duell, Sloan and Pearce, [1965] * Thomas, Bob. Golf Game me Something to Love. Signed by author on title page. Cloth, dj. [LeftUpstairs, 2001]. * Obitz, Harry and Dick Farley. Six Days to Better Golf. Cloth, dj. Inscribed by Dick Farley on verso of front free endpaper. Harper & Row, [1977]. * Barkow, Al. Golf's Golden Grind: The History of the Tour. Inscribed by author on title page. Cloth, dj. Harcourt Brace, [1974]. Together 10 volumes.
